Hey plugin folks — quick heads-up from the Ferngate release channel. The new shipping-fee rules engine, Tollwright, is live in staging. Your fee plugins now get evaluated in declared priority order, and the old fallthrough behavior is gone, so double-check any rules that relied on implicit ordering. Weight-band lookups are cached per cart now, which should speed things up noticeably. Full migration notes are on the wiki. If you need to reproduce our staging environment exactly, the build token is below.

pipeline stamp: htk4_66df

Night-shift staff: Floor 4 of the Tellhaven Building opens this week. After 21:00, access is via the rear stairwell only; the lifts are locked out overnight during the settling period. Complete a walk-through of the new floor once per shift and log it. The stairwell keypad accepts the code below.

badge for yahop-fawep: bdg-XBKXI-68071

FINANCE REVIEW SUMMARY — Annual Billing Transition

Branch managers: the review confirms moving Stonereach subscriptions from monthly to annual billing. Modelled impact: improved cash position in Q1, minor churn risk among smaller accounts. Discount cap set at eight percent for early conversions. Rollout begins next cycle; invoicing templates to follow. The confidential planning note is set out below.

confidential, fawig-bagep: Gross margin on Oliael came in at 20 percent against a plan of 20 percent. Only 3 of the 140 pilot accounts renewed Oliael, so a churn review is set for July 15.